Remodeling costs vary based on your specific goals. Choosing high-end materials like natural stone or premium fixtures will shift your budget higher, while selecting standard options helps keep things affordable. The biggest price factor is the scope of work; a simple tub-to-shower conversion costs significantly less than a total gut renovation that moves plumbing lines or electrical outlets. Structural repairs found behind old walls can also influence the bottom line.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

When choosing bathroom countertops in Wichita Falls, consider durability, maintenance, and aesthetics. Granite, quartz, and solid surface materials are popular choices that offer longevity and style. The pros can guide you through the pros and cons of each material. They'll discuss how different countertop options impact the overall look and feel of your bathroom.
For bathroom walls, consider moisture-resistant panels like PVC or composite materials, especially for shower areas. These can be a great alternative to traditional tile, offering a sleek look and easier maintenance. The pros can discuss the benefits of various wall panel options for your specific needs.
